The mail proxy error is normal and sounds like OAB its configured
correctly.

As someone (Julia Lynden I believe) mentioned before, while you're in
the System Folders, go to SCHEDULE+ FREE BUSY and see if each
Administrative Group's Free/Busy is being replicated to the other sites.

> but you can also check "Do not allow public folder referrals" 
> on SMTP connectors too.

Thanks, James, for that idea. I did look at them all again, and that
menu item is not checked.

> Right-click on your Public Folders and select "View System Folders".
> Expand Public Folders -> Offline Address Book.
> 
> There you should see a
> /o=OrganizationName/cn=addrlists/cn=oabs/cn=Default Offline 
> Address List.  If you do a properties on this, you can add 
> replicas to the other servers.

I checked this place, and there are replicas listed for all four of my
Exchange servers. The front-end Exchange server isn't listed there, of
course, because there aren't any stores on it.

Oddly enough, though, when I went to get properties on that folder, I
got a popup error message that said "The mail proxy for this folder can
not be found. This may be due to replication delays. The mail enabled
pages will not be shown. ID no: c1038a21
Exchange System Manager"
